WORLD’S WHEAT YIELD.

BIG DROP EXPECTED. LONDON, Apfil 20. .Asked for definite information. as the world ’s corn harvest, tllcr Food -Controller said the best opinion in .the trade -anticipated a somewhat severe loss of wheat and rye acreage. It estimated the loss of acreage in .Europe at ‘twelve millions, exclusive of Russia, while the United States bureau estimated the yield of winter wheat in the lfnited States at 4.83 million bushels,» cdlllpal'ed. \\'il'll 731 million bushels last year.
